# Build Provenance — TrailMark Offline Mode

TrailMark's field-survey app caches forms locally when crews at Hollow Pines lose signal. Every offline bundle is built by the Quarry pipeline and signed before distribution, so contractors can verify exactly which revision a device carries. Check the token on any bundle against the manifest. The current verified build token appears below.

build token for bageg-yahof: htk3_673

Subject: DR drill Thursday — orders table soft deletes

Team,

During Thursday's disaster-recovery drill, the Marrowfield orders table will be restored from snapshot. Remember that soft-deleted rows (deleted_at set) will reappear as active in the restored copy — do not action refunds against them. Flag anything odd to the drill channel. To open the restore console, you'll need the recovery passphrase, provided below.

unlock words, fawig-bagef: olidor-holir-istox-holath-tamys-quenion-giliel

**Migration step 2: Rebuild the Tindervale autocomplete index**

For the weekly sync: autocomplete latency on Tindervale search climbed past acceptable thresholds, so this step moves the index to the new sharded layout. Drain traffic from the old index, run the rebuild job, then cut reads over once warm. Expect roughly two hours of degraded suggestions during the rebuild. Write traffic is unaffected. Before kicking off the job, confirm the indexer is running with the configuration values listed here.

service settings:
ralael:
  pin: 7453
  tenant: zorath
  seal: seal_087806e4
  metrics_host: metrics.ralael.paliqworks.example
  standby_team: fraath
  escalation: praok-istiel
  nonce: 10e083